Chef Mark “Gooch” Noguchi

Mark was born and raised in Mānoa Valley, O‘ahu. He spent his early twenties dancing hula with Hālau o Kekuhi under the tutelage of Nālani Kanaka`ole in Hilo. Mark credits hula’s strict regimen, strong attention to detail and deep sense of integrity with awakening his passion for a life of building community through food.

As a chef, Mark navigates Hawai`i through the lens of food, always with the intent to gather, connect and harmonize the communities he serves. At He‘eia Kea Pier General Store & Deli, his insistence on sourcing hyper-local ingredients garnered national acclaim. Through Taste Table, he helped revitalize the Kaka`ako food scene by providing a space for up-and-coming local chefs, many of whom are now nationally-renowned for their work. MISSION Social Hall & Cafe, Mark's most recent project, was published by Taste Talks as one of the six best museum cafes in North America.

In 2012, Mark and his wife Amanda Corby Noguchi started Pili Group, their life’s work. Pili is dedicated to creating a better world through food, education and community.

Despite the international acclaim his work has garnered, Mark’s focus remains being a dedicated husband, a father to his two daughters, and an exemplary leader to his team.
